gimp/app
Michael Natterer 383419926b app: add member "default_run_mode" to GimpGeglProcedure
which determines if a filter is applied directly (RUN_NONINTERACTIVE)
or asynchronously using GimpOperationTool (RUN_INTERACTIVE).

Split filter actions in two groups, one for direct apply and one for
interactive apply, which have separate callbacks that create
GimpGeglProcedures with the right default_run_mode set.

(After doing this distinction automatically based on the existance of
editable properties, I figured will might want direct apply also for
filters that do have properties, such as e.g. dilate and erode, which
are just value-propagate with some constant property values)
2017-05-31 23:48:22 +02:00
..
actions app: add member "default_run_mode" to GimpGeglProcedure 2017-05-31 23:48:22 +02:00
config enums: run gimp-mkenums from the build dir 2017-05-22 20:29:18 -04:00
core enums: run gimp-mkenums from the build dir 2017-05-22 20:29:18 -04:00
dialogs app: set the palette import dialog's "# Colors" scale to logarithmic 2017-05-18 18:21:51 +02:00
display enums: run gimp-mkenums from the build dir 2017-05-22 20:29:18 -04:00
file app, libgimp: allow to register more than one MIME type per procedure 2017-05-04 23:22:37 +02:00
gegl enums: run gimp-mkenums from the build dir 2017-05-22 20:29:18 -04:00
gui Deprecate stock items for good and change all icon defines to GIMP_ICON_* 2017-03-05 16:01:59 +01:00
menus Bug 750180 - Fix different ways of writing Plug-in Plug-In Plugin. 2017-03-21 17:52:22 +01:00
operations app: change gimp_operation_config_new() to _get_type() 2017-05-29 08:04:52 +02:00
paint enums: run gimp-mkenums from the build dir 2017-05-22 20:29:18 -04:00
pdb app: ref the GimpProgress in gimp_procedure_execute[_async]() 2017-05-28 17:41:52 +02:00
plug-in app: reduce indentation depth in gimp_plug_in_manager_search_directory() 2017-05-26 18:47:13 +02:00
tests *: rename NORMAL to NORMAL_LEGACY and NORMAL_LINEAR to NORMAL 2017-02-26 16:26:34 +01:00
text enums: run gimp-mkenums from the build dir 2017-05-22 20:29:18 -04:00
tools app: small code reorganization in the curves tool 2017-05-31 08:47:23 -04:00
vectors Bug 769022 - Improve text along path when path is short. 2016-12-21 22:35:17 +01:00
widgets app, cursors: add a cursor for the warp tool 2017-05-30 19:27:05 -04:00
xcf app: future-proof XCF layer blend/composite props 2017-05-21 08:44:19 -04:00
.gitignore
Makefile.am app: fix abbreviated commit hashes 2017-03-21 23:05:42 -04:00
about.h Bug 762282 - Link ends with "/." 2016-02-26 17:17:44 +01:00
app.c app: minor tab cleaning. 2017-03-12 16:40:15 +01:00
app.h app: add a "Playground" perfs page and a --show-playground command line option 2014-09-14 01:08:25 +02:00
errors.c app, libgimp: add log handlers for all LibGimp* log domains 2015-05-20 11:05:45 +02:00
errors.h
gimp-debug.c
gimp-debug.h
gimp-intl.h
gimp-log.c app: turned an XCF debug patch I had into proper GIMP_LOG=xcf output 2014-07-09 22:36:55 +02:00
gimp-log.h app: turned an XCF debug patch I had into proper GIMP_LOG=xcf output 2014-07-09 22:36:55 +02:00
gimp-priorities.h app: add gimp-priorities.h and keep the most important priorities there 2014-07-02 04:47:24 +02:00
gimpcore.def app: Add gimp_channel_flood() function 2016-01-25 22:58:28 +01:00
language.c app: language.c contains no translatable strings, remove "gimp-intl.h" 2016-10-21 18:44:39 +02:00
language.h
main.c Bug 750180 - Fix different ways of writing Plug-in Plug-In Plugin. 2017-03-21 17:52:22 +01:00
sanity.c configure.ac: require babl >= 0.1.27 and GEGL >= 0.3.15 2017-05-09 22:49:56 +02:00
sanity.h
signals.c app,libgimp*: fix includes to follow our include policy 2013-10-15 01:58:39 +02:00
signals.h
tests.c app: merge units.[ch] into core/gimp-units.[ch] 2016-09-12 23:51:29 +02:00
tests.h app: forgot a s/const gchar*/GFile*/ in tests.[ch] 2014-08-29 21:36:31 +02:00
unique.c app: indentation fix. 2015-09-29 00:32:24 +02:00
unique.h app: clean out tab indentations. 2016-12-21 04:05:32 +01:00
version.c
version.h